Crime overview

Belgrave Crescent area has the 2nd highest crime rate of 43 local areas in Dresden & Florence , and the 61st highest crime rate of 844 local areas in Stoke-on-Trent .

Crime levels at this postcode are much higher than in the adjoining streets, suggesting that most neighbouring areas are relatively safer than this one.

The overall crime rate in the area around Belgrave Crescent (ST3 4NN) in the last 12 months was 284.5 per 1,000 residents and was 130.2% higher than the Dresden & Florence average (123.6 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Shoplifting with 47 offences recorded. The least common crime was Burglary with 1 case , down -50.0% compared to 2024. The fastest-growing crime category was Other crime ( 100.0% YoY). The sharpest decline was Criminal damage and arson ( -75.0% YoY).

Violent crimes totalled 22 (≈ 62.0 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were falling ( -21.4%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has rising ( 33.8% comparing early vs recent averages) .

In the area around Belgrave Crescent (ST3 4NN), the highest concentration of overall crime is near Petrol Station, where police recorded 88 incidents. Violent and public-order offences occur most often near Erskine Street (24 offences). Both locations lie within roughly 0.3 miles of this postcode area.
